Describe the bug
After reinstalling and setting up mynode, Bitcoin has synced I then installed Electrum Server which after some time is running I then Installed Electrum wallet as described in docs and I cannot get it to connect. I am running a TP-Link Omada full network and have opened port 50001 and 50002 mapped to my Raspberry Pi5 and still am unable to connect. Are there any other ports that need to be opened and port forward to mynode or is there anything else I have missed?
